Madge Claudine Cross

February 10, 1914 — February 26, 2006

Madge Claudine Cross age 92 of Maryville died February 26, 2006 in Asbury Place Nursing Home in Maryville, TN. She was born one of ten children in Rhea County February 10, 1914 the daughter of the late Charlie Harrison and Sally Samanthabell (Turner) Brooks. She was also preceded in death by her husband J.D. Cross and her infant son Donald Dwight Cross.

Madge lived in Rockwood, TN. until 1996 when she moved to Knoxville, TN.
She was a homemaker and loved camping and listening to gospel music at Dollywood.
Madge was a member of Dayton Church of God.

She is survived by her daughter, Weja Walker and son-in-law Steve Speed, grandson, Kenneth “Rocky” and her grand-daughter-in law Cindy Walker, her great-granddaughter, Cierra Walker all of Maryville, brother, Carl Lewis Brooks of Mt. Juliet, sister, Dorothy Chapman of Knoxville.

Funeral Services for Madge will be held Tuesday at 8pm in the funeral home chapel with
Rev. Jewell Travis and Rev. Warren Beavers officiating. Graveside service will be Wednesday at 12:00 Noon in Rhea Memory Gardens.

The family is being served by Vanderwall Funeral Home in Dayton where they will receive friends Tuesday 5-8pm.
